Anxin Cellulose HPMC, also known as hydroxypropyl methylcellulose, is a cellulose ether derived from natural plant fibers. It is widely used in the construction industry as a thickening agent, water retention agent, and binder. One of the key advantages of Anxin Cellulose HPMC is its ability to improve the workability and performance of construction materials such as mortar, grout, and stucco.
When added to cement-based products, Anxin Cellulose HPMC acts as a rheology modifier, enhancing the flow and consistency of the mixture. This results in smoother application and better adhesion to surfaces, ultimately leading to a more durable and aesthetically pleasing finish. Additionally, Anxin Cellulose HPMC helps to reduce cracking and shrinkage in concrete, improving the overall strength and longevity of the structure.
Another important benefit of Anxin Cellulose HPMC is its water retention properties. By retaining moisture within the construction material, Anxin Cellulose HPMC allows for slower drying times, which is crucial for proper curing and preventing premature cracking. This not only improves the quality of the finished product but also reduces the need for frequent reapplications and repairs, saving time and resources in the long run.

Anxin Cellulose HPMC is a type of cellulose ether that is commonly used as a thickening agent in construction materials such as mortar, grout, and stucco. It is known for its ability to improve the workability and consistency of these materials, making them easier to apply and reducing the likelihood of cracks and other defects.
One of the key benefits of using Anxin Cellulose HPMC in construction is its ability to improve the adhesion of materials to surfaces. This is particularly important in applications such as tile installation, where strong adhesion is essential for the longevity and durability of the finished product. By adding Anxin Cellulose HPMC to the mortar or grout used in tile installation, contractors can ensure that the tiles will stay in place and resist water penetration over time.
Another advantage of Anxin Cellulose HPMC is its water retention properties. In construction materials, water is often added to improve workability and help the materials bond together. However, excessive water can weaken the final product and lead to cracking and other issues. Anxin Cellulose HPMC helps to retain water in the materials, allowing for better hydration of cement particles and improved strength and durability of the finished product.
In addition to its adhesive and water retention properties, Anxin Cellulose HPMC also acts as a thickening agent in construction materials. This helps to improve the consistency and workability of the materials, making them easier to apply and reducing the likelihood of sagging or slumping during application. This can be particularly beneficial in vertical applications such as stucco or plaster, where maintaining a consistent thickness is essential for a smooth and uniform finish.
